Embrace the magic of winter and the promise of spring at Hopetoun House! As part of the Scottish Snowdrop Festival, we’re thrilled to welcome you on Saturday 1st and Sunday 2nd February for a weekend celebrating these symbolic flowers.
Wander through the crisp winter air along our picturesque nature trails, where the snowdrops – nature’s first whispers of spring – are starting to peek through. It’s the perfect way to enjoy a refreshing walk and reconnect with nature. Bring your furry friends along too—dogs are welcome in the Grounds and even in our cosy café!
Families will love our complimentary snowdrop-themed craft activities for kids, hosted in the Education Room, offering a creative way to mark this seasonal spectacle.
For the first time this year, you will have the unique opportunity to explore Hopetoun House during the winter months. With the House officially closed until Easter, this exclusive opening invites you to enjoy its charm in a whole new light.
Want to learn more about these amazing flowers? Then why not join one of our Ranger-led guided walks through the Grounds. There will be two walks per day at 11.30am and 2.30pm
Make sure to visit The Stables Kitchen, open exclusively for the weekend, serving up a tempting selection of warming drinks and tasty treats to keep you cosy.
